Berkley W R Corp grew its stake in shares of Haymaker Acquisition Corp. 4 (NYSE:HYAC – Free Report) by 826.0% during the 3rd quarter, according to its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The firm owned 1,680,012 shares of the company’s stock after purchasing an additional 1,498,590 shares during the period. Haymaker Acquisition Corp. 4 makes up 1.1% of Berkley W R Corp’s investment portfolio, making the stock its 13th biggest holding. Berkley W R Corp owned about 5.76% of Haymaker Acquisition Corp. 4 worth $19,051,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ission.

Haymaker Acquisition Corp. 4 Profile
Haymaker Acquisition Corp. 4, launched in 2021, is a special purpose acquisition company incorporated in Delaware. The company’s sole purpose is to effect a merger, capital stock exchange, asset acquisition, stock purchase, reorganization or similar business combination with one or more businesses. It is listed on the New York Stock Exchange under the ticker symbol HYAC.
The sponsor of the company is Haymaker Capital Investments, a US-based investment management firm that focuses on equity investments across a range of industries.
